Thanks I'm still dosing BRS 2-part just a tiny bit more than when I moved into this tank. Used to be roughly 6mL of Ca and 8mL of Alk daily and now it's 8mL of Ca and 12mL Alk. So I'm barely dosing at all you could say lol. Reef Crystals has much higher levels than I target. I shoot for 420 and 8 and RC contains 480+ and 10+.

Red bugs early on in my build, but did 3 whole tank interceptor treatments and killed Everything including a couple of my beloved acro crabs. Haven't had any since. I just did a thorough check. It's not that bad Brett, like Tony says, interceptor and they're gone. |
I haven't added any sps since my batch from Dez which I think was a couple months ago so I *guess* I've had these all along. No sense naming names now I just need to sort out what I'm going to do about it. I have a lead on some interceptor so I'll have to do some reasearch.
I watch my corals like a hawk (for growth and because I'm a nerd) so it's nuts that they could have survived this long unseen by me. Any change red bugs can come from non-sps? Couldn't their eggs be laid on some rock or whatever from other corals and get in that way? I'm just curious. Doesn't matter now I just need to make a decision here. Does everyone here treat every last piece of sps with interceptor? Considering it's the only fix and it's hard to get I find that tough to believe... |
